Mario Barić (born 15 April 1985) is a Bosnian Croat retired footballer.

Born in Travnik,[1] SR Bosnia and Herzegovina, back then part of Yugoslavia, Barić initially played with Croatia Sesvete[2] and NK Žminj[1] from where he moved to NK Karlovac in 2007, who at the time were playing in the Croatian Second League.

[3] The following summer, he, along with his compatriot Matej Delač, joined Serbian SuperLiga side FK Vojvodina.
